Submissions should be made on Sakai. .. topic:: Problem 1 The *Lotka-Volterra model* for the predator-prey problem comprises of the following system of ordinary differential equations .. math:: \dot{u} = u(v-2) \\ \dot{v} = v(1-u) .. image:: ../images/PP_FE.png :height: 600px :width: 800px :scale: 75% :align: center Python code for a forward Euler discretization of the above system with a time step size of :math:`\Delta t = 0.12` is given below, and generates the plot shown above. :: import matplotlib.pyplot as plt u = [2] v = [2] h = .12 for i in range(1,100): u_new = u[i-1] + h*u[i-1]*(v[i-1]-2.) v_new = v[i-1] + h*v[i-1]*(1.-u[i-1]) u.append(u_new) v.append(v_new) plt.plot(u,v,'ro') plt.axis([0,6,0,10]) plt.show() Using the same time step size of :math:`\Delta t = 0.12`, compute the plots for a backward Euler discretization (with an initial guess of :math:`(4,8)`) and a symplectic Euler discretization (with two different initial guesses :math:`(4,2)` and :math:`(6,2)`) of the above system of equations. .. topic:: Problem 2 Implement a rigid body simulator for a freely falling object with some initial angular velocity and upward linear velocity. (Please do not use a sphere, so that the effect of rotations is clearly visible.)
